
Courses for beginners
There are 5 courses available in Bendigo Victoria for beginner learners with no prior experience or qualifications.
Certificate III in Entrepreneurship and New Business
- There are no mandated entry requirements.

Manage Finances for New Business Ventures
- There are no mandated entry requirements.


Establish Legal and Risk Management Requirements of New Business Ventures
- There are no mandated entry requirements.








Small Business Management Skill Set
- There are no mandated entry requirements.


Plan Finances for New Business Ventures
- There are no mandated entry requirements.

Courses for experienced learners
There are 3 courses available in Bendigo Victoria for experienced learners with prior experience or qualifications.
Certificate IV in Entrepreneurship and New Business
- There are no mandated entry requirements.



Diploma of Retail Leadership
- There are no mandated entry requirements.


Certificate IV in Swimming Pool and Spa Service
- Completed Certificate III in Swimming Pool and Spa Service or equivalent qualifications

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the franchisee sector.
Cafe or Restaurant Manager
Café or Restaurant Managers oversee daily operations, supervise staff, manage budgets, ensure compliance, and provide excellent customer service.
Small Business Owner
Small businesses in Australia have under 20 staff, often operating with fewer than four employees, managing diverse daily tasks and compliance.
Independent Contractor
Independent Contractors run their own businesses, providing services to clients while managing marketing, invoicing, and tax responsibilities.
Entrepreneur
An Entrepreneur runs a business or social enterprise, turning unique ideas into profit while managing operations and building a customer base.
Creative Entrepreneur
A Creative Entrepreneur develops innovative ideas in creative industries, managing projects and identifying market opportunities.
